Ickleford Primary School, Arlesey Road, Ickleford, Hitchin, Hertfordshire, SG5 3TG Show/Hide Map
Located at Ickleford Primary School, Arlesey Road, Ickleford, Hitchin, Hertfordshire, SG5 3TG, Ickleford Primary School has tennis courts available for hire.